Motronic is the trade name given to a range of digital engine control units developed by Robert Bosch GmbH (commonly known as Bosch) which combined control of fuel injection and ignition in a single unit. By controlling both major systems in a single unit, many aspects of the engine's characteristics (such as power, fuel economy, drivability, and emissions) can be improved.

Two mode electro-mechanical transmission and control

A two mode power-split electric hybrid system and a method of control said hybrid system. The hybrid system is comprised of an engine, a transmission, an energy storage device and a control system for effecting said control method. Said transmission is a reconfigurable power split system, comprising a power-splitting device and an output power path selecting device. The power splitting device includes a compound planetary gear system and two electric machines which form a local series electric hybrid system. Said transmission regulates the output power state of said hybrid system by controlling power flow within said local series hybrid system. The hybrid system provides at least two operating mode, an output power split mode and a compound power split mode. Said control system includes multiple controllers and control modules. In accordance with the operating conditions of the hybrid system, said control system computes and sets system power requirement, allocates ob board power resources and sets engine operating speed and torque. In addition, said control system sets the operation mode of the transmission and controls the engine speed by adjusting operating torque of electric machines, based on the differential signal between reference engine speed and actual engine speed. Said control system is also capable of controlling engine torque through engine controller.

Method for controlling the oil supply of an automatic planetary transmission

The invention relates to a method for controlling the oil supply device of an automatic planetary transmission, comprising a main oil pump (HP), which is mechanically drivably connected to the drive shaft of an internal combustion engine (VM), and an auxiliary oil pump (ZP) that may be driven via a controllable electric motor, the automatic transmission (ATG) being part of a parallel hybrid powertrain of a motor vehicle having an input shaft (5), which may be connected via a separating clutch (K) to the drive shaft (2) of the internal combustion engine (VM) and is permanently drivably connected to the rotor (4) of an electric machine (EM).
In order to achieve an oil supply to the automatic transmission (ATG) as and when needed, it is provided that the current oil requirement (PHD<sub2>—</sub2>soll) of the automatic transmission is determined as a function of at least one currently captured operating parameter, and that the delivery rate (PZP) of the auxiliary oil pump (ZP) is set, by a correspondingly actuation of the associated electric motor, in the combustion and combined driving mode below a minimum input speed of the main oil pump (HP) and in the electric driving mode to at least the total oil requirement, and at least in the combined driving mode above the minimum input speed of the main oil pump (HP) is set to at least the residual oil requirement exceeding the delivery rate (PHP) of the main oil pump.
